| Third Space tells the riveting story of the profound
changes in the lives of kids, teachers, and parents
in ten economically disadvantaged communities across
the country that place their bets on the arts as a way
to create great schools. The schools become caring communities
where kids - many of whom face challenges of poverty,
the need to learn English, and to surmount learning
difficulties - thrive and succeed and where teachers
find new joy and satisfaction in teaching. |
